 The K6 MINILUBE® is a portable, manual greasing system designed for use both in workshop environments and for on site applications. Macnaught produces models to suit pail sizes from 2.5 kg (5 lbs) to 5 kg (11 lbs) with depths of 146 mm to 225 mm.

Features

·        includes pump unit, lid, rubber edged follower, 1.5 m (5 ft) x 1⁄2” ID delivery hose, and the high pressure, high volume KR grease gun (all components also available separately)

·        K6-24 contains the above items plus a 2.5 kg (5 lbs) refillable container (KT5), while the K6-67 contains the above items plus a 5 kg (11 lbs) refillable container (KT6)

·        spring loaded pump system provides 30 shots of grease

·        suitable for greases up to and including NLGI No.2

·        360° swivel to prevent hose kinking

·        fully sealed to prevent contamination


Specifications


·        wetted components:
aluminium, steel, brass and nitrile rubber

·        gun pressure (on high pressure):
up to 69,000 kPa/10,000psi/690 bar

·        output:
approx. 1.25gms on the high volume switch
approx. 0.45gm on the high pressure switch
(to clear a blocked or seized nipple)

Mercedes-Benz replaces CLK with E-class coupe

Tue, 17 Feb 2009

After a 12-year run and more than 460,000 sales across two generations, Mercedes-Benz has replaced the CLK with the 2010 E-class coupe. Debuting at next month's Geneva motor show and with U.S. sales slated to begin in June, the upmarket two-door represents a departure from its predecessor not only in name but also on a technical basis, switching from the old C-class platform to a modified version of the structure that underpins the recently revealed E-class sedan.

Hyundai Santa Fe (2012) first official pictures

Mon, 26 Mar 2012

Hyundai will unveil its new Santa Fe SUV at the New York motor show in April 2012. The Koreans have committed to the Santa Fe name for its full-sized SUV, following on from its DM codename. That's no surprise: Hyundai has shifted 2.6 million Santa Fes since launch in 2000.
